When the new patch is available is it going to effect our saved games???  Are we going to have to start over on our campaigns??  Not that I care, I'm looking forward to the new patch :)

RE: 1:03 update spoiler request ...

Posted: Wed Jan 30, 2008 5:03 pm
by Jason Petho
ORIGINAL: Juergen

When the new patch is available is it going to effect our saved games???  Are we going to have to start over on our campaigns??  Not that I care, I'm looking forward to the new patch :)

PBEM should NOT be affected

Linked Campaigns should NOT be affected

Dynamic Campaigns WILL BE affected and will REQUIRE a restart.

Will the new patch affect modifications I have done to the game such as alternate sounds (weapons firing, tank sounds, assault and weapons impact etc) as well as objective icons and unit bases with Swastika and Hammer and Sickle etc? I remember the assault sounds were changed and I had to reinstall the "Sannitator, Sannitator" ogg files when the first patch was released.

Thanks for all the great work!

Hammer732

RE: 1:03 update spoiler request ...

Posted: Wed Jan 30, 2008 9:40 pm
by Jason Petho
ORIGINAL: Hammer732

Good Day Jason,
Will the new patch affect modifications I have done to the game such as alternate sounds (weapons firing, tank sounds, assault and weapons impact etc) as well as objective icons and unit bases with Swastika and Hammer and Sickle etc? I remember the assault sounds were changed and I had to reinstall the "Sannitator, Sannitator" ogg files when the first patch was released.

Thanks for all the great work!

Hammer732

It should not affect sounds, I do not believe there are any sounds that overwrite the existing ones, with the exception of the assault sounds. (Don't forget this is a cumulative update, so everything in 1.01 and 1.02 will be included in the 1.03 UPDATE)

The objective icons and units bases will most likely be affected, yes.

I would recommend saving any mod files that you are using in a separate folder, and then re-copy and paste them back into the installation. Your mods should still work, but should be added after the 1.03 UPDATE is installed.
